Special Features & Unique Opportunities

Situated on a campus with accessible world experts in almost every academic field, UM rad onc residents interact collegially with oncology leaders through a large array of multi-disciplinary tumor boards and clinics. Extensive didactics include clinical, physics, bio, stats and more. Research opportunities are abundant & varied (clinical, physics, policy, & more); residents spend at least a year solely on research. Graduates are outstanding and receive strong job offers for attending positions.
